Kada BSC Makes History as Nigeria Beach Soccer League Heats Up

The 2025 Nigeria Beach Soccer League Round One in Birnin Kebbi witnessed thrilling action on Matchday Two, with Kada BSC, Anambra Beach Soccer Warriors, and defending champions Kebbi Fishers securing impressive victories.

Kada BSC delivered a statement performance, dismantling Niger BSC 7-0 in a dominant display. The match wasn’t just a win—it was a historic moment, as eight different outfield players have now scored for the team across two matches, a first in the league’s history.

Leading the charge was Dozie Frank, who netted a hat-trick, taking his goal tally to five in the competition. Hameed Oladele, Tanko Emmanuel, Bawa Benjamin, and Sani Jibrin also found the back of the net, sealing a record-breaking triumph.

With 17 goals scored and none conceded, Kada BSC has emerged as the most lethal and defensively solid team so far in the tournament.

Anambra Beach Soccer Warriors battled past Nmanko Patigi BSC 7-5 to claim their second consecutive win. Emeka Ogbonna was the hero, scoring a hat-trick, while Stanley Ekwo grabbed a brace. Goalkeeper Segun Basorun and Chinonso Marcel also added their names to the scoresheet.

For Nmanko Patigi BSC, Agemo Samuel put on a sensational performance, netting four goals, while Taiwo Bashir also found the net. However, their efforts fell short against a determined Anambra Warriors side.

The final match of the day saw Kebbi Fishers, the reigning champions, stamp their authority with a resounding 9-3 victory over Ibom BSC.

A well-balanced attacking display saw Hassan Abdullahi and Badmus Fuad bag braces, while Ekene Obi, Hamza Manga, Hassan Muhammad, and Jibrin Yahya each added a goal to the tally.

Despite goals from Efiong Eyo, Aniekan Edet, and Uyime Harry, Ibom BSC couldn’t withstand the relentless firepower of the title holders.

With these results, the 2025 Nigeria Beach Soccer League is shaping up to be an electrifying competition, with Kada BSC making history, Anambra Warriors showing their resilience, and Kebbi Fishers proving why they are the reigning champions.
